Re: What machine are you sewing on now?

I have been sewing on a Pfaff 1475 for almost 20 years and am always pleased with it.... well the buttonholes and I have had our differences at times but it's wonderful in every other way! Stitches are precise and it sews through every kind of fabric like butter. The built in walking foot was the feature that 'sewed-up' my decision originally and I do love it.

I have sewed for myself and my three daughters for many years and now am fortunate to have a little grandson to sew for. I have taken up quilting fairly recently and coveted a Bernina that would operate with a stitch regulator. I decided there was very little that a new machine would do considering the cost. I'll rent the long-arm at the quilt shop instead!

I also have a Baby Lock serger that I use constantly. Love it too.
